Indulge in these irresistible Cheesy Pepperoni Bliss Sticks, an elevated twist on traditional pizza that merges the excitement of finger food with heartwarming flavor. Perfectly soft and chewy, these delightfully cheesy breadsticks are nestled with savory pepperoni, making each bite a comforting explosion of taste. They're not just a delicious snack; they're versatile enough to serve as a satisfying lunch, a crowd-pleasing appetizer, or a convenient grab-and-go dinner option. Involve the little ones in the fun of preparing these tasty treats, and watch their faces light up as they devour each stick! Pair with a fresh salad for a complete meal that will leave everyone smiling and satisfied. While you can use store-bought pizza dough for ease, there's truly nothing like the satisfaction of making it from scratch.

Ingredients
Cheesy Pepperoni Bliss Sticks instructions

Ingredients

flour 2 1/2 cups (All-purpose flour, measured)
sugar 1 teaspoon (Granulated sugar)
salt 1 teaspoon (Table salt)
oil 2 tablespoons (Oil, preferably olive or vegetable)
warm water 1 cup (Heated to about 110°F (43°C))
yeast 2 1/4 teaspoons (Active dry yeast)
mozzarella string cheese 8 pieces (Cut in half)
pepperoni slices 48 slices (Standard pepperoni slices)
butter 2 tablespoons (Melted)
grated parmesan cheese 2 teaspoons (Freshly grated recommended)
Italian seasoning 1/2 teaspoon (Dried blend)
garlic powder 1/2 teaspoon (Dried garlic powder)
pizza sauce to taste (For dipping)

Instructions

1
Prepare the Pizza Dough: Begin by mixing 2 1/4 teaspoons of yeast into 1 cup of warm water, allowing it to activate for about 5 minutes until frothy.
2
In a large mixing bowl, combine 2 1/2 cups of flour, 1 teaspoon of sugar, 1 teaspoon of salt, and 2 tablespoons of oil. Gradually pour in the activated yeast mixture, and mix thoroughly using a dough hook until a cohesive dough forms. If the dough feels too sticky, add additional flour, a tablespoon at a time.
3
Knead the dough for about 5 minutes until it is smooth and elastic. Cover with a damp cloth and let it sit in a warm place to rise for 30 minutes.
4
Once the dough has risen, roll it out on a lightly floured surface into a large rectangle, approximately 1/4 inch thick.
5
Using a sharp knife or pizza cutter, cut the dough into 16 evenly sized rectangles.
6
On each rectangle, lay down 3 slices of pepperoni and place half of a mozzarella string cheese stick in the center.
7
Carefully fold the dough over the filling and pinch the edges securely to seal, ensuring no cheese or pepperoni can escape during baking. Repeat this process for all the dough pieces.
8
Place the prepared pizza sticks onto a greased baking sheet or a baking stone, ensuring they have a little space between them.
9
Brush each stick with 2 tablespoons of melted butter to give them a golden exterior as they bake.
10
In a small bowl, combine 2 teaspoons of grated parmesan cheese, 1/2 teaspoon of Italian seasoning, and 1/2 teaspoon of garlic powder. Evenly sprinkle this seasoning mixture over each stick.
11
Bake in a preheated oven at 375°F (190°C) for approximately 18 minutes or until they turn a beautiful golden brown.
12
Serve warm with pizza sauce on the side for dipping and savor the delightful flavors!
